2016-07-26 127 views
1

我想弄清楚如何使用angular2-highcharts示例從本地'.JSON'文件繪製數據。響應狀態200:好吧

我遵循'https://www.npmjs.com/package/angular2-highcharts'中的示例首先了解如何繪製.JSON數據並且它工作正常。我拿着這個例子的數據並創建了一個本地的.JSON文件(從記事本中'https://www.highcharts.com/samples/data/jsonp.php?filename=aapl-c.json&callback=JSONP_CALLBACK'複製了內容,並以UTF-8編碼的形式保存爲.JSON文件),並將JSON請求的文件路徑替換爲這個。當我這樣做,雖然,我得到一個錯誤 - 響應狀態爲200

constructor(jsonp : Jsonp) { 
    //jsonp.get('https://www.highcharts.com/samples/data/jsonp.php?filename=aapl-c.json&callback=JSONP_CALLBACK').subscribe(res => { 
     jsonp.get('./data.json').subscribe(res => { 
     this.options = { 
      title : { text : 'AAPL Stock Price' }, 
      series : [{ 
       name : 'AAPL', 
       data : res.json(), 
       tooltip: { 
        valueDecimals: 2 
       } 
     }] 
     }; 
    }); 
} 
options: Object; 
}; 

因爲我不是超級熟悉JSON數據/ Javascript或angular2我不知道如果我失去了一些東西非常基本的。任何幫助表示讚賞。

回答

1

據我所知,響應狀態200指定請求成功。即您的請求已成功處理。也許你想嘗試檢查響應數據。

檢查迴應數據的回調。

+1

這不會提供問題的答案。要批評或要求作者澄清,請在其帖子下方留言。 - [來自評論](/ review/low-quality-posts/13122493) –

+0

@ H.Pauwelyn謝謝,實際上我認爲它是答案,抱歉低質量的帖子 –